DESCRIPTION
These 2N6788 and 2N6790 devices are military qualified up to a JANTXV level for high-
reliability applications. Microsemi also offers numerous other products to meet higher and
lower power voltage regulation applications.

FEATURES
• JEDEC registered 2N6788 and 2N6790 number.
• JAN, JANTX, and JANTXV qualifications are available per MIL-PRF-19500/555.
• RoHS compliant versions available (commercial grade only).
• High frequency operation.
• Lightweight package.
• ESD rated to class 1A.
